Killing insects. "cide" means to kill. You can use the attached word to figure out what the target object is. Example -fungicide (kills fungus) termiticide (termites) homicide- (obvious), miticide (mites), avicide (birds), etc.

One example of a chemical used to control pests is an insecticide called pyrethroid. Pyrethroids are synthetic compounds derived from chrysanthemum flowers and are commonly used in household insect sprays and mosquito repellents. They work by disrupting the nervous system of insects, leading to their paralysis and death.
